Salty Foods. Eating foods that have a lot of salt (sodium) causes your body to lose calcium and can lead to bone loss. Weight-bearing exercises — walking, jogging, climbing stairs, hiking, tennis and dancing — can increase bone density. Lifting weights also can strengthen bones. Aim for 30 minutes of physical activity per day.
